52 /*
53 * LINKNOD (NODP, ROOT)
54 *
55 * struct Namnod *NODP;
56 *
57 * struct Amemory *ROOT;
58 *
59 * Link the Namnod pointed to by NODP into the memory tree
60 * denoted by ROOT. If ROOT contains another Namnod with
61 * the same namid as NODP, an array is created, with the
62 * previously inserted Namnod as its first element and NODP as
63 * its second. If a previously inserted node of the same namid
64 * already denotes an array of n elements, NODP becomes the
65 * n+1st element.
66 */
